Book excerpt: The Multistate Pharmacy Jurisprudence Examination (MPJE) is a standardized test that measures the knowledge and understanding of pharmacy law and regulations in the United States. It is typically required for pharmacists and pharmacy technicians seeking licensure in a particular state or jurisdiction. The exam is developed by the National Association of Boards of Pharmacy (NABP) and is administered electronically at designated testing centers. The questions on the MPJE exam cover a wide range of topics related to pharmacy law and regulation, including federal and state laws, rules and regulations governing pharmacy practice, licensure requirements, drug enforcement, and patient safety. In fact there are different exam versions for different states. Although the exam covers many similar topics, each state has its own specific laws and regulations related to pharmacy practice. Therefore, the MPJE is tailored to reflect the laws and regulations of the specific state where the candidate is seeking licensure. This book covers the Michigan exam. Book excerpt: Drug overdose, driven largely by overdose related to the use of opioids, is now the leading cause of unintentional injury death in the United States. The ongoing opioid crisis lies at the intersection of two public health challenges: reducing the burden of suffering from pain and containing the rising toll of the harms that can arise from the use of opioid medications. Chronic pain and opioid use disorder both represent complex human conditions affecting millions of Americans and causing untold disability and loss of function. In the context of the growing opioid problem,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) launched an Opioids Action Plan in early 2016. As part of this plan, the FDA asked the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ine to convene a committee to update the state of the science on pain research, care, and education and to identify actions the FDA and others can take to respond to the opioid epidemic, with a particular focus on informing FDA's development of a formal method for incorporating individual and societal considerations into its risk-benefit framework for opioid approval and monitoring.
